Mike,

Replacing or adjusting the gauges is about a 15 second project.
To adjust, just reach under the dash, grab the gauge and give it a twist.
To remove, reach under the dash and you'll feel 2 tabs sticking out of the side of the gauge. Pinch them and push the gauge out of the dash. Unplug the harness and replace.

OK guys, just got off the phone with the regional Kubota rep who advised he is bringing to my dealer newly designed yokes, which are clamp-on style, and new gauges. These items are just off the engineer's table and he's dropping them off tomorrow. He also advised that the yokes are designed with some sort of rubber bushing or grommet. I'll know more about the setup when I take mine in for the repair. I sure hope this will be "the" cure and not another wasted trip. /forums/images/graemlins/grin.gif
